Output 776768260c250c8f1fd9c93a1483206a94c39d9af821b05718ca7e0287eb3c75:11

value
25826510
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2a0b07a1b9cc35ee4573946ed5a76e263c7f2ebfc05e24ca068ac5d39e0ab693
address
tb1p9g9s0gdees67u3tnj3hdtfmwyc787t4lcp0zfjsx3tza88s2k6fs2ew337
transaction
776768260c250c8f1fd9c93a1483206a94c39d9af821b05718ca7e0287eb3c75
confirmations
18494
spent
true